Overview

Jazz Pharmaceuticals is a global biopharma company focused on innovating to transform the lives of patients and their families. We develop medicines for serious diseases with limited or no therapeutic options. Our portfolio includes therapies for sleep disorders, epilepsy, and cancer. Jazz is headquartered in Dublin, Ireland with research and development, manufacturing facilities and employees worldwide for patients globally. The Principal, AI Data Scientist will support the implementation of innovative, complex and transformative AI/ML/GenAI solutions across the areas of Clinical Trial Execution and Digital Healthcare within Jazz Research and Development.

Responsibilities

  • Support the development and implementation of AI/ML/GenAI solutions to optimize clinical trial operations, including patient recruitment, patient retention, real-time data monitoring, and automated data collection system development.
  • Support the development and implementation of GenAI applications for automated clinical trial documentation, including medical reports, clinical study reports, protocols, and patient narratives.
  • Support the development and implementation of Digital Healthcare applications for medical and scientific tools, real-world evidence (RWE) data generation, and patient engagement.
  • Support design and development of predictive models and generative AI solutions using diverse healthcare data sources such as clinical trials data, electronic health records, wearable devices, patient-reported outcomes, HEOR data, and phase IV studies.
  • Collaborate with cross-functional teams including clinical operations, clinical development, data science and global medical & scientific affairs, RWE, and patient groups to address business challenges and deliver AI-driven value.
  • Ensure compliance with regulatory requirements and data privacy standards.
  • Facilitate knowledge sharing within Jazz Data Science and across Jazz Research and Development.
